**Job Overview**
We are seeking a motivated and customer-oriented Front End Associate to join our dynamic team. In this role, you will be the first point of contact for our customers, providing exceptional service and ensuring a positive shopping experience. Your responsibilities will include assisting customers with their purchases, managing transactions, and maintaining a well-organized front end area.
**Duties**
- Greet customers warmly and assist them with their inquiries and purchases.
- Operate the cash register and handle transactions accurately using the POS system.
- Provide excellent phone etiquette when answering customer calls and addressing their needs.
- Engage in retail sales activities, including upselling products to enhance customer satisfaction.
- Maintain an organized front end area, ensuring that merchandise is well-displayed and stocked.
- Assist with inventory management by restocking shelves as necessary.
- Collaborate with team members to ensure a smooth workflow and exceptional service delivery.
**Qualifications**
- Proficiency in English, both written and verbal communication skills.
- Basic math skills for handling transactions and providing change accurately.
- Strong organizational skills to maintain a tidy work environment.
- Experience in sales or retail sales is preferred but not required.
- Familiarity with cashiering processes and POS systems is a plus.
- Ability to engage customers effectively and provide excellent service at all times.
- A positive attitude and willingness to learn in a fast-paced environment.
